Debt Management Coordinator
You will be responsible for supporting the newly formed Commercial Development team within SmartestEnergy Business Ltd (SEBL). In this role you will deliver a high-quality end-to-end debt management experience to targeted customers and TPIs, from account set up through to invoice disputes and remittance, ensuring all bespoke terms and subsequent debt processes are adhered to and data is accurate.
You will provide an efficient and high-quality service, following all enquiries to completion across the Credit Control and Debt Management end to end journey.
Please note this is a hybrid role working in our Worthing office and at home each week
In this role, you will be involved with the following:
- Support the Commercial Development Business Development Manager(s) and Account Manager(s) throughout the Debt Management journey;
- Payment Reconciliation – Using PAM ensure that bulk payments are allocated to invoice across relevant accounts;
- Analyse debt data sets and spreadsheets with a keen eye for accuracy and attention to detail, rectifying any potential issues or liaising with the relevant customer / TPI;
- Execution of all debt related disputes, ensuring all queries are thoroughly reviewed and escalated if required to Commercial Development Team and that information and data is accurately captured and recorded to avoid errors;
- Deal with customer enquiries and support Commercial Development Team, providing any data or bespoke reporting for customers or TPIs;
- Creating and building excellent relationships with TPIs and customers;
- Demonstrate excellent team working, by supporting colleagues during busy periods and being able to re-prioritise own workloads where possible to enable deadlines to be met across the wider Debt Teams;
- Managing end to end direct debit process where applicable;
- Requesting Disconnection and Reconnection where applicable;
- Monitoring and decision making on older debt;
- Managing Agreements to Pay while ensuring that all monies are collected and a smart meter installed with customer on pre-pay;
- Managing in-house CRM Queues;
- Ensure all operational processes are adhered to and ‘How To Guides’ are created and followed to avoid errors;
- Identify process improvements and raise suggestions for better ways of working within the Debt Team and Commercial Development Team;
- Any other reasonable activity as required by Management to support Smart Energy’s goals and objectives.
To be successful in this role, you are likely to have the following skills/experience:
- Demonstrable experience within a B2B collections department environment;
- Proven collection skills and experience;
- Experience of managing third party suppliers/customers;
- Intermediate IT skills in MS Office.
Who are we?
The future of energy is digitised, decarbonised and localised. At Smartest Energy, we need revolutionary thinkers to help our customers make the most of this new landscape, thinking differently to find smart solutions to complex problems.
Formed in 2001, we’re an agile business driven by entrepreneurial thinking. As a subsidiary of the Marubeni Corporation, we also have strong investment and infrastructure behind us. We have three offices in the UK, one in the US and another in Australia. Further expansion is planned for 2022 and beyond which means global career opportunities for you, with plenty of potential to explore new markets.
